You have downloaded a spreadsheet that claims to be superior. Now, you must validate it. Here is a quick 3-step protocol: box culvert design spreadsheet download better
Step 1: The Benchmark Test
Run a known problem from the FHWA’s "Hydraulic Design of Highway Culverts" (HDS-5). Use Example Problem #2 (Concrete Box Culvert, inlet control). Your spreadsheet should match the HW depth within 1%. If it doesn’t, delete it.
Step 2: The Tailwater Simulation

Step 3: The Extreme Flow Test
Input a flow that is 300% of the design discharge. A better spreadsheet will issue a warning (e.g., "Headwater exceeds allowable—culvert overtopping risk"). A bad spreadsheet will simply return a negative number or an error.
